On October 1, 2025, H2-Greenforce Greece IKE was founded by H2-Greenforce Group BV.
H2-Greenforce Greece IKE is developing the first stage of the planned 500MW electrolysis project.
Stage 1: 250 MW electrolysis project on Crete. Starting in 2030, this project will produce approximately 41,000 t/a of green hydrogen. The project does not require any subsidies and can/will offer hydrogen to the market for a maximum of €6/kg (plus gas network fees).
